推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文详细介绍在Linux操作系统VPS环境下如何搭建Elasticsearch,包括环境配置、软件安装、集群设置等关键步骤,为读者提供了实用的VPS搭建网站教程,助力高效构建搜索引擎。
本文目录导读:
在当今的信息化时代,数据的快速检索和分析变得越来越重要,Elasticsearch作为一种强大的开源搜索引擎,能够高效地处理大量数据,提供快速的搜索和实时分析功能,本文将详细介绍如何在VPS(虚拟专用服务器)环境下搭建Elasticsearch,帮助您充分利用其强大的数据处理能力。
一、准备工作
1、选择VPS提供商:选择一家可靠的VPS提供商,确保服务器的性能和稳定性,您可以根据自己的需求选择不同的配置。
2、安装操作系统:VPS提供商会在创建服务器时提供操作系统安装选项,推荐使用Ubuntu或CentOS这类稳定性较好的Linux操作系统。
3、配置SSH访问:通过SSH客户端(如PuTTY)连接到VPS服务器,以便进行远程操作。
4、更新系统:在终端中运行以下命令,确保系统更新到最新版本:
sudo apt update sudo apt upgrade
二、安装java环境
Elasticsearch是基于Java的应用程序,因此需要安装Java运行环境。
1、安装Java:运行以下命令安装OpenJDK:
sudo apt install openjdk-8-jdk
2、验证Java安装:运行以下命令验证Java安装是否成功:
java -version
三、下载和安装Elasticsearch
1、下载Elasticsearch:访问Elasticsearch官网,下载最新版本的Elasticsearch,您也可以通过以下命令下载:
w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-7.10.1-linux-x86_64.tar.gz
2、解压文件:解压下载的文件:
tar -xzf elasticsearch-7.10.1-linux-x86_64.tar.gz
3、移动文件:将解压后的文件夹移动到指定目录(例如/usr/local
):
sudo mv elasticsearch-7.10.1 /usr/local/
4、设置环境变量:编辑~/.bashrc
文件,添加以下行:
export PATH=$PATH:/usr/local/elasticsearch-7.10.1/bin
然后运行source ~/.bashrc
使变量生效。
四、配置Elasticsearch
1、创建用户和组:为了安全起见,创建一个新用户用于运行Elasticsearch:
sudo useradd elasticsearch sudo chown -R elasticsearch:elasticsearch /usr/local/elasticsearch-7.10.1
2、修改配置文件:编辑/usr/local/elasticsearch-7.10.1/config/elasticsearch.yml
,根据需要修改配置,
cluster.name: my-es-cluster node.name: node-1 network.host: 0.0.0.0
3、启动Elasticsearch:切换到elasticsearch
用户,然后启动Elasticsearch:
sudo su - elasticsearch ./bin/elasticsearch
4、检查服务状态:在浏览器中输入http://<VPS_IP>:9200/
,如果返回JSON格式的信息,则表示Elasticsearch已成功启动。
五、安装和配置Kibana(可选)
Kibana是一个用于可视化Elasticsearch数据的Web界面。
1、下载Kibana:访问Kibana官网,下载与Elasticsearch相同版本的Kibana,通过以下命令下载:
wget https://artifacts.elastic.co/downloads/kibana/kibana-7.10.1-linux-x86_64.tar.gz
2、解压文件:解压下载的文件:
tar -xzf kibana-7.10.1-linux-x86_64.tar.gz
3、移动文件:将解压后的文件夹移动到指定目录:
sudo mv kibana-7.10.1 /usr/local/
4、配置Kibana:编辑/usr/local/kibana-7.10.1/config/kibana.yml
,设置Elasticsearch的地址:
elasticsearch.hosts: ["http://localhost:9200"]
5、启动Kibana:切换到elasticsearch
用户,然后启动Kibana:
sudo su - elasticsearch ./bin/kibana
6、访问Kibana:在浏览器中输入http://<VPS_IP>:5601/
,即可访问Kibana界面。
通过以上步骤,您已经在VPS环境下成功搭建了Elasticsearch,并且可以可选地通过Kibana进行数据可视化,Elasticsearch的强大功能将为您在数据检索和分析方面提供极大的便利。
中文相关关键词:VPS, 搭建, Elasticsearch, Java环境, OpenJDK, 下载, 解压, 配置, 用户, 组, 启动, 服务状态, Kibana, 可视化, 数据检索, 分析, Linux, Ubuntu, CentOS, SSH, 更新系统, 环境变量, 配置文件, 网络设置, Web界面, 官网, 安装, 移动文件, 状态检查, 浏览器访问, 数据处理, 高效搜索, 实时分析, 性能优化, 安全配置, 用户权限, 系统监控, 负载均衡, 网络安全, 数据存储, 持续运行, 系统维护, 错误处理, 问题排查, 技术支持, 使用指南, 操作步骤, 功能介绍, 应用场景, 性价比, 性能测试, 实践经验, 技术交流, 开源社区, 知识普及, 教程分享, 系统升级, 数据备份, 故障排除, 服务器管理, 网络配置, 虚拟化技术, 资源分配, 运维管理, 系统优化
本文标签属性:
VPS搭建:vps搭建网站教程
Elasticsearch部署:elasticsearch部署配置要求
VPS搭建Elasticsearch:vps搭建节点